5 Tips for Building High-Converting WordPress Websites in 2023

WordPress remains the reigning champion of content management systems, powering over 43% of all websites. But in 2023, simply having a website isn’t enough. You need a conversion machine, a digital storefront that entices visitors to take action, whether it’s buying a product, subscribing to your newsletter, or contacting you for a consultation.

So, how do you transform your WordPress website from a digital brochure into a conversion powerhouse? Here are 5 essential tips:

1. Know Your Audience and Their Journey:

Before you even touch a theme or plugin, step into your visitors’ shoes. Who are they? What are their needs and pain points? What path do you want them to take on your website?

Map out the user journey, from initial landing to desired conversion. This will guide your content creation, website layout, and call to action placement.

Pro Tip: Conduct user research through surveys, interviews, or website analytics to understand your audience’s behavior and preferences.

2. Content is Still King (and Queen):

High-quality, engaging content is the bedrock of any successful website. In 2023, focus on content that:

  • Solves problems: Address your audience’s pain points and showcase your expertise.
  • Tells stories: Weave narratives that connect with your visitors on an emotional level.
  • Is visually appealing: Use high-quality images, infographics, and videos to break up text and keep visitors engaged.
  • Is SEO-friendly: Optimize your content for relevant keywords to attract organic traffic.

Pro Tip: Repurpose your content across different formats (blog posts, infographics, videos) to maximize its reach and impact.

3. Prioritize Speed and Mobile-friendliness:

In today’s fast-paced world, no one has time for slow websites. Aim for a page load time of under 3 seconds to keep visitors from bouncing.

And remember, over half of all web traffic comes from mobile devices. Ensure your website is responsive and easy to navigate on any screen size.

Pro Tip: Utilize caching plugins, image optimization tools, and a reliable web hosting provider to boost your website’s speed and performance.

4. Craft Compelling Calls to Action (CTAs):

Your CTAs are the bridges that lead visitors to conversion. Make them clear, concise, and irresistible. Use strong action verbs, contrasting colors, and strategic placement to grab attention and encourage clicks.

Pro Tip: A/B test different CTA variations to see what resonates best with your audience.

5. Leverage the Power of Social Proof:

People are more likely to trust a website if they see others endorsing it. Showcase testimonials, case studies, and social media mentions to build credibility and social proof.

Pro Tip: Encourage user-generated content by running contests or giveaways, and feature the best submissions on your website.

Bonus Tip: Stay on top of the latest WordPress trends and updates. Utilize the ever-expanding plugin library to add new features and functionalities to your website, keeping it fresh and competitive.

By following these tips and continuously optimizing your website, you can turn your WordPress site into a high-converting machine, attracting visitors, nurturing leads, and ultimately achieving your business goals. Remember, building a successful website is an ongoing process. Experiment, track your results, and adapt your strategies to stay ahead of the curve and keep your audience engaged.
